In this study, the phytotoxicity of two nanoparticles (NPs), silicon dioxide (SiO2) and chitosan with concentrations 0 (control), 30, 60 and 90 ppm was assessed on wheat plants. For starting the experiment, the wheat seeds were separately were placed in petri dishes. Then 5 mL of the concentrations of both NPs were added to them. Results showed that the treated seeds with different concentration of NPs showed significant effects on some germination parameters. Also, use of both NPs, had significant effects on seedling and root length as well as seedling, shoot and root fresh weight. In most traits, the best concentration of NPs was 30 ppm. Applications of both NPs, in 90 ppm, displayed adverse effects on majority of the studied traits. So, selectivity in using of NPs in suitable type and concentration is essential.
